Defense highlights internet search for hypothermia in Karen Read murder trial

A lawyer for a woman accused of killing her Boston police officer boyfriend says a key prosecution witness conducted an incriminating internet search hours before the body was discovered. Karen Read is accused of striking John O’Keefe with her SUV in January 2022 and leaving him for dead in a snowbank in Canton, Massachusetts. Jennifer McCabe, a friend of the couple, testified at Read's trial that Read asked her to Google how long it takes for someone to die of hypothermia. Read's attorney showed jurors cellphone data Wednesday indicating McCabe also searched for variations of “how long to die in cold.” McCabe denied making that search.
